# Break-Glass: StrideSync Chip Reader

For the security review: yes, the marathon timing-chip readers at the Ferrow Valley course have a break-glass mode. It bypasses the mat-sync handshake so finish times keep recording even if the relay box dies. Use only during a live race, and file an incident note afterward. To unlock break-glass mode, enter the recovery passphrase below.

vault phrase of tagag-fawef = lammir-ulaiel-oliax-belox-eliox-ulaok-gilael-norys-holox-fenir

### Retrying failed exports

Heads up when reviewing export code in Larchway: failed exports to the Pondrel warehouse are retried automatically, but only three times, and only for transient errors. If you see a PR adding manual retry loops, push back — the scheduler already handles it. What you *should* check is that new export jobs mark errors as transient vs. permanent correctly, since misclassification silently drops data. If a reviewer question isn't covered in the wiki, ask the data platform crew directly.

escalation mailbox, kaweg-kahif: druwyn.sordor@nelvroworks.corp

# Env for the Fernglade password-reset revamp (demo at weekly eng sync).
# Changes: reset tokens now single-use, 15-min TTL, hashed at rest.
# RESET_TOKEN_TTL_MIN and RESET_MAX_ATTEMPTS replace the old LEGACY_RESET_* vars.
# Email templates moved to the Mailwisp service; set MAILWISP_REGION=north.
# Rate limiting handled upstream by Gatekit, nothing to tune here.
# Rotation cadence for the token-signing secret is 90 days, owned by platform.
# The current signing secret goes on the line directly below:

sealed setting: LEDGER_TOKEN20=6148d35bbb480b0ab79e

Dispatch desk: starting Monday, weekly sample shipments to the Corvale Analytics facility in Norrbeck resume. Each batch contains twelve sealed vials in a temperature-logged carrier; the logger must be activated at packing, not at pickup. Drivers should take the northern route to avoid the Ostring roadworks and keep transit under four hours. Corvale will not accept deliveries after 15:00 local time. Manifests go to quality review the same day. At the Corvale goods entrance, the courier follows the instruction below.

dispatch memo: the sorius tamius courier leaves the praeth ledger at gate 4873 under passcode 928014